Arcangeliella crassa

Arcangeliella crassa is a North American secotioid fungus species in the family Russulaceae. Like other members of its genus, it should probably be transferred to the genus Lactarius.[3][4]

It was described from a collection made in Stanislaus National Forest, Northern California.[1]
